Tips for Acne-Free Skin

These are some Essential Tips for Acne-prone skin I personally follow so I am sharing with you guys today. Hope this helps !

  • Don’t pop your pimples.When you pop your pimples the bacteria within the Clogged pores come out, which can further spread the infection and inflammation and also not to mention that if your hands are not clean when you pop your pimples, you can transfer more dirt, oil, and bacteria and make your acne worse.
  • Avoid touching your face. Although it’s difficult, limit the contact between your face and hands. If you must touch your face remember to wash your hands first.

    • Choose your products and cosmetics wisely.Use oil free and non-comedogenic products.This includes cosmetics, cleansers, face washes, and hair products.The oil in these products can contribute to clogged pores and acne outbursts. Oil and cream based products are most likely comedogenic so normally gel bases are safer.
    • Always remove make up at the end of the day using non comedeogenic make up removers like Bioderma Sensibio H20Colorbar Make up Remover for Oily Skin etc before you go to bed. Leaving make up on you face allows pores to become clogged and acne bacteria to flourish. Residue from make up can accumulate on pillowcase and cause dirt and oil build up in your pores.
    • Shampoo your hair regularly. Dirty hair or hair with product in it can transfer oil, dirt and bacteria to you face upon contact. By keeping your hair clean you can avoid the transfer of these pore-clogging materials. If you do use product in your hair use a headband, or pull it back off your face.
    • Always shower after exercise as well.  Sweat can cause product, oil and dirt to move from your hair to your face, which can get trapped in your pores causing acne to occur.
